Synopsis

The winner of the Miss World Virginity contest marries, escapes from her masochistic husband and ends up involved in a world of debauchery.

AI Analysis

Sweet Movie is a transgressive, non-linear collage that uses avant-garde techniques to dismantle social and political hierarchies. It excels in subverting gender and cultural norms, positioning sexual liberation as a direct challenge to Western institutional power and bourgeois morality. While the film is highly progressive in its deconstruction of traditional identity and systemic hegemony, it remains limited in its exploration of racial intersectionality. The focus stays primarily on class struggle and ideological friction within a European context. Ultimately, the film functions as a political tool. It uses provocation to critique the status quo, though it occasionally relies on psychological dysfunction as a metaphor rather than providing nuanced representation for characters with disabilities.
